    What Are Sip and Paints?

    A sip and paint is a fun, social activity where participants gather to paint a picture while enjoying beverages, typically wine or cocktails. It’s a relaxed and creative event, often held in a studio, café, or even a private venue, where an instructor guides attendees through the process of creating a specific painting step by step.

    The goal is to provide a fun, interactive experience that blends art with socializing, and it’s popular for a variety of occasions.

    The “sip” part of sip and paint typically refers to wine, though some events allow participants to bring their own beverages (BYOB). Don’t expect a full Atlanta bar. Some venues also provide or sell drinks such as beer, cocktails, or non-alcoholic beverages.

    Who Is KhaDarel Hodge?

    2 Min Read

    One of the heroes of the Falcons overtime win against the Tampa Bay Bucs was backup receiver KhaDarel Hodge. You probably don’t know much about him.

    After a thrilling 36-30 overtime win over the Tampa Bay Buccaneers on Thursday Night Football, fans know exactly who he was. His 45-yard catch-and-run touchdown in overtime was the difference.

    KhaDarel honed his football skills in small town Texas. After high school, he attended Hinds Community College, where he transitioned to wide receiver, for one season before joining the squad at a small HBCU in Texas, Prairie View A&M University.

    He then went undrafted in 2018. He caught on with the practice squads for the Cleveland Browns and Detroit Lions before signing with the Falcons in 2022.

    Braves Eliminated From Postseason With Loss

    3 Min Read

    The Atlanta Braves have been eliminated from the Major League Baseball postseason after Wednesday’s loss to the San Diego Padres.

    Braves Manager Brian Snitka said despite the sour ending, he was proud of his squad.

    “Nobody’s ever ‘woe is me’ or griping about anything, this or that, they just keep playing,” he said in postgame comments. “They kept working. Their energy never waned. Their attitude never waned. I’m about as proud of the team as I’ve ever been.”

    The Braves began the season with pennant aspirations, but key injuries proved to be too much to overcome.

    In 2024, the Braves have faced several key injuries that have impacted their season:

    Braves’ 2024 Season Marred by Key Injuries

    • Ronald Acuña Jr.: Placed on the 60-day injured list due to a torn left ACL, he is expected to miss the remainder of the season.
    • Spencer Strider: The ace right-hander required season-ending elbow surgery after participating in only two games this season.
    • Austin Riley: The slugging third baseman suffered a fractured right hand in mid-August and was ruled out for the playoffs.
    • A.J. Minter: The key reliever is dealing with left hip inflammation.
    • Huascar Ynoa: He is experiencing right shoulder discomfort, which has affected his availability. These injuries have contributed to a challenging season for the Braves, especially as they approached the playoffs.

    West End Mall Sold, Will Be Redeveloped

    4 Min Read

    The Mall West End, a longstanding retail property slated for transformation into a mixed-use district, has officially been sold for redevelopment.

    In a Tuesday announcement, Atlanta officials confirmed the acquisition. Atlanta Urban Development Corp., in partnership with BRP Cos. and The Prusik Group, plans to replace the mall with affordable housing, retail shops, restaurants, and office spaces.

    “”This is a long-awaited new era for the West End. This is not just a redevelopment of the Mall West End—this is fulfilling a commitment to a community,” Atlanta Mayor Andre Dickens said in a press release. “Our Administration is dedicated to creating affordable housing and vibrant business spaces that respect and preserve the rich legacy of this historic neighborhood. Together with our partners, we will work to ensure the heart and soul of the West End continues to thrive under our stewardship.”

    What Is the Redevelopment Plan for West End Mall?

    The redevelopment of the Mall West End will be a multi-year process, with the project team actively engaging residents, legacy business owners, and other stakeholders to gather input and feedback. Construction on the Mall West End redevelopment is expected to begin in 2025, with phase one completion slated for 2026.

     The West End redevelopment plan includes:

    • Approximately 125,000 square feet of retail, including a grocery store, fitness center, food & beverage, and local boutiques
    • Approximately 900 mixed-income rental units, with 70% workforce housing, 20% affordable at 50% AMI, and 10% at 80% AMI
    • A minimum of 10,00 square foot of affordable commercial space allocated for qualified small, local businesses
    • Student-targeted housing
    • A planned 150-key hotel
    • A planned 12,000 square feet of medical office space
    • Extensive community amenities such as activated street scape, fitness center, resident lounges, and bike parking

    Funding includes a $5 million acquisition loan from Atlanta Urban Development, $5 million from Atlanta Beltline, Inc. (led by President and CEO Clyde Higgs) and $19 million in acquisition financing provided by Merchants Capital.

    In July 2024, the City of Atlanta detailed plans to do something big with West End mall, a staple of the West End section of the city.

    Approximately 120,000 square feet of retail, including a grocery store, fitness center, food & beverage, and local boutiques, 893 mixed-income rental units, with 70% workforce housing, 20% affordable at 50% AMI, and 10% at 80% AMI for 271 total affordable housing units, 152 beds of student-targeted housing, a 150-key hotel, 12,000 square feet of medical office space, and extensive community amenities such as a public green space, fitness center, pool, resident lounge, and bike parking.

    “With affordable housing at the forefront, the West Enddevelopment represents a unique opportunity to revitalize and reinvest in the West Endcommunity, creating a more vibrant, connected, and equitable neighborhood,” said John Majors, CEO of the Atlanta Urban Development Corporation. “We are proud to partner with BRP Companies on this project with the support of Mayor Dickens, and deliver this well-deserved, transformative project. AUD exists to bring innovative, unique collaborations to market that yield substantially more affordable housing than would otherwise be possible.”

    The Mall West End, surrounded by expansive surface parking, is located near MARTA’s West End station, less than a mile from the Lee + White retail and entertainment district along the Beltline’s Westside Trail, and just steps away from the Atlanta University Center.

    The $450 million redevelopment will be backed by a $5 million acquisition loan from the AUDC, $5 million from Atlanta Beltline Inc., and $19 million in acquisition financing from Merchants Capital, according to the release.

    GEMA: Metro Atlanta To Wake Up Thursday ‘Seeing Haze and Smelling Chlorine’

    6 Min Read

    Georgia public safety officials warned metro Atlanta residents that Thursday morning they may literally get wind of the chlorine plume coming from Conyers, three days after a chemical fire creating a public safety threat.

    The chemical plume, originating from the chlorine leak at the BioLab facility in Conyers, is being pushed westward toward metro Atlanta by wind conditions, officials said Wednesday, Oct. 2.

    On Thursday, Atlanta Mayor Andre Dickens addressed the fumes over Atlanta saying that the city was working with state health officials and that the chlorine smells were below unsafe levels.

    Day 5: Chlorine Plume Over Metro Atlanta

    A statement from the Georgia Emergency Management Agency (GEMA) suggest that residents in inner metro Atlanta may notice the smell of chlorine. Chlorine readings have exceeded “action levels” in certain areas, and officials are advising caution. While there was a shelter-in-place order affecting around 90,000 residents, it has been lifted for most areas. However, residents are still being advised to stay alert and take precautions as the situation develops.

    “The current weather models show the winds will begin to shift from the east to the west after sunset Wednesday,” GEMA said. “Smoke is predicted to settle towards the ground as it moves toward Atlanta. There is a high likelihood that people across Metro Atlanta will wake up on Thursday morning seeing haze and smelling chlorine.”

    The agency went on to say that as the air settles each evening, smoke tends to settle toward the Earth. “As the air lifts back up in the afternoon and evening, the smell and haze should dissipate. Chlorine has a very low odor threshold, meaning you can smell it before it reaches a harmful level,” the agency said.

    In a Tuesday news conference, Rockdale Chairman Oz Nesbit said that an earlier alert that lifted a shelter in place for the county was sent before the wind patterns shifted and is no longer in effect. “We can’t control the weather,” he said.

    “Let me make this very clear. You will continue to see the plume. The plume is part of the mitigating process,” he added.

    How To Protect Yourself From Bad Air

    Protecting yourself from chlorine gas exposure requires prompt action, as chlorine gas is highly toxic when inhaled. Here are the steps to take if you believe chlorine gas is present in the air:

    1. Recognize Chlorine Gas Exposure Symptoms

    • Early Symptoms: These may include coughing, shortness of breath, chest tightness, irritation of the eyes and throat, and a strong chlorine odor (similar to bleach).
    • Severe Symptoms: If exposure continues, it can cause severe respiratory distress, burning of the lungs, nausea, vomiting, fluid in the lungs (pulmonary edema), and even death.

    2. Evacuate the Area Immediately

    • Move Upwind and Uphill: Chlorine gas is heavier than air, so it will settle in low-lying areas. Quickly move to higher ground and head in the direction opposite to where the wind is blowing from to minimize further exposure.
    • Distance Matters: Try to get as far away from the source as possible. Even moving a mile away may significantly reduce your exposure.

    3. Use a Respiratory Protection Device

    If you have access to any of the following protective gear, use it:

    • Gas Mask with Chemical Cartridge (Specifically for Chlorine): The most effective protection comes from wearing a full-face gas mask with cartridges specifically designed to filter out chlorine gas.
    • Self-Contained Breathing Apparatus (SCBA): This is used by first responders and industrial workers in hazardous environments. SCBAs supply clean air from a tank, protecting you from inhaling toxic gas.

    If specialized equipment isn’t available:

    • Improvised Protection: Although far less effective, you can cover your nose and mouth with a damp cloth to reduce inhalation of chlorine gas. Wet the cloth with water, a weak acidic solution like vinegar, or even a baking soda solution (which can neutralize some of the chlorine). However, this is only a temporary measure and will not provide full protection.

    4. Shelter Indoors

    If evacuation is not possible, follow these steps to reduce exposure:

    • Seal the Building: Go indoors and close all windows, doors, and vents. Shut down air conditioning and heating systems to prevent gas from entering the building.
    • Shelter in an Interior Room: Choose a room with few windows and doors, preferably on a higher floor. Use plastic sheeting and duct tape to seal any gaps around doors, windows, and vents to prevent gas from leaking inside.
    • Use a HEPA Air Filter: If available, turn on a portable air purifier with a HEPA filter. While this won’t fully filter out chlorine gas, it can help reduce airborne particulates and contaminants in the air.

    5. Decontaminate If Exposed

    If you have come into contact with chlorine gas:

    • Remove Contaminated Clothing: Take off any clothing that may have been exposed to the gas as soon as possible. Cut off the clothing rather than pulling it over your head to avoid further exposure.
    • Rinse Exposed Skin and Eyes: Immediately rinse your skin and eyes with large amounts of water to flush out any chlorine. Use cool or lukewarm water, not hot.
    • Seek Fresh Air: Continue to breathe fresh air as much as possible to help clear your lungs of the gas.

    6. Seek Medical Attention

    • Call Emergency Services: If you or someone else is experiencing significant symptoms of chlorine gas exposure, seek medical attention immediately. Symptoms such as difficulty breathing, persistent coughing, chest pain, or dizziness require urgent care.
    • Long-Term Effects: Even after the exposure has ended, chlorine gas can cause lasting damage to the lungs and airways. Medical professionals may provide oxygen, bronchodilators, or corticosteroids to reduce inflammation and help you recover.
